我在带有工具栏的导航Controller中有一个CollectionViewController,问题是我的工具栏是float的。它看起来像这样:和Storyboard(我在导航Controller属性检查器中添加了工具栏检查“显示工具栏”):如您所见,我有一个TabBarController,然后是一个SplitViewController,在DetailViewController中,我在以编程方式显示的NavigationController中有一个CollectionViewController。 最佳答案 尝试在你的细节V
我在我的UITableView和中使用NSFetchedResultsController-(void)controllerWillChangeContent:(NSFetchedResultsController*)controllerand-(void)controllerDidChangeContent:(NSFetchedResultsController*)controller我根据苹果文档调用了beginUpdates/endUpdates。问题是似乎每次调用时都会将表格位置重置为顶部。知道为什么要这样做吗?是否有办法避免table位置重置?谢谢
由于iOS5beta修复了css属性overflow:scroll和overflow:auto,我想使用Javascript来定位旧的iOS版本。有没有办法通过JS检查该属性是否实际工作?尝试获取样式属性确实会在两个MobileSafari中提醒正确的值,但在当前版本中它需要双指滚动才能工作。 最佳答案 我不知道有什么方法可以检查滚动属性是否正常工作,但您可以检查user-agent确定他们运行的是哪个版本的iOS(下例中为3.2):Mozilla/5.0(iPad;U;CPUOS3_2likeMacOSX;en-us)AppleW
我已经搜索SO和UnityAnswers数周了,但无法解决这个问题。我在Unity中有一个3d对象,它是根据用户当前的纬度/经度(比如41.23423,-122.87978)实例化的,然后我想在对象的位置发生变化时将该对象移动到新的纬度/经度。所以41.23423,-122,87978在我的3D环境中变为0,0,0并且我应用相对于原始位置的更改。我在C#中编码,当位置更改触发Action时,我比较两个纬度/经度并计算距离和角度,然后进行极坐标到笛卡尔的转换并将对象移动到新位置。我的问题是更新正在移动对象,但产生了一些不稳定的结果,我猜这是我的代码中的一个问题。例如,如果我在两个位置之间
该服务的目的是更新用户在后台的当前位置,我不希望有前景服务。然后,每50个位置都会写一个GMX文件。我面临的问题是,在随机数量的更新(通常是在生成50个位置点之前)之后,该服务没有明确的原因而死,然后再开始服务。ondestroy不会在任何时候被调用。这是服务代码(使用StarterVice启动):publicclassLocationServiceextendsService{privateLoopermServiceLooper;privateServiceHandlermServiceHandler;privatestaticLocationManagerlocationManager;
测试监视区域然后唤醒以执行某些处理的应用程序。我似乎找不到任何文档说明在看门狗计时器启动并终止应用程序之前我必须在后台工作多长时间。 最佳答案 我看到了一份文件(即使我相信是官方文件),其中显示了与背景相关的大部分时间。但是,我现在找不到它(我会尝试找到它并张贴在这里)。根据我的经验,我相信应用程序会在位置发生重大变化时被唤醒10秒。此外,有趣的是,如果您尝试调用backgroundTimeRemaining,它将在这10秒内返回+INFINITY(一般来说,此API仅设计用于beginBackgroundTaskWithExpir
我有一个tableView。当用户点击其中一条记录时,我会检查它的属性并基于此过滤结果并仅显示类似的结果-因此我需要刷新tableView。问题是用户可以向上/向下滚动tableView。我需要滚动tableView,以便单元格与刷新前的UITableViewScrollPosition完全相同。显然,我正在保存最后点击的项目-(void)tableView:(UITableView*)tableViewdidSelectRowAtIndexPath:(NSIndexPath*)indexPath{_lastSelectedItem=[selfitemForIndexPath:inde
您好,我是Ios的初学者,在我的项目中,我正在使用GoogleSDK在用户沿着道路行走或驾车时获取路线但我无法获取当前位置并在我的x代码控制台中显示0.0和0.0(纬度和经度值)请帮助我获取当前位置我的代码如下:-#import"ViewController.h"@interfaceViewController(){GMSMapView*_mapView;NSMutableArray*_coordinates;LRouteController*_routeController;GMSPolyline*_polyline;GMSMarker*_markerStart;GMSMarker*
我想写一个组件,可以编辑文章的文字输入和插入图像。我使用TextInput进行文字输入。如果我想在文本中间插入一张图片,我会在Image之后生成一个Image组件和一个新的TextInput。但是我不知道如何获取光标位置和光标后的内容。有人帮忙吗? 最佳答案 有onSelectionChange用{nativeEvent:{start:number,end:number}}触发.只要光标位置发生变化,它就会更新。 关于android-如何获取TextInput中的光标位置以及光标位置之后
我们使用以下方法从我们使用CLGeocoder的PHAsset属性获取纬度和经度到reverseGeocodeLocation。CLGeocoder*geoCoder=[CLGeocodernew];[geoCoderreverseGeocodeLocation:loccompletionHandler:^(NSArray*_Nullableplacemarks,NSError*_Nullableerror){CLPlacemark*placeInfo=placemarks[0];}我们正在获取placeInfo对象,但thoroughfare和subThoroughfare始终为零。